Our mandate

The mission of the ACLU is to ensure that the Bill of Rights is preserved for each new generation. To understand the mission, it is important to distinguish between the Constitution and the Bill of Rights. The Constitution authorizes the government to act. The Bill of Rights, suggested by Thomas Jefferson, was adopted to control against unwarranted government control.

The ACLU-Houston works to support the principles of our Founding Fathers. Various revent community efforts have included:

  • stopping forced prayer at high school football games

  • accompanying immigrants to Patriot Act interrogations

  • forcing the city and county to improve the treatment of prisoners

  • allowing gay students to attend and participate in school functions

  • curtailing the abusive power of judges

  • lobbying for local and state civil rights legislation

  • fighting police misconduct

  • protecting political free speech against local governments

  • combatting the harassment of minority voters

  • ensuring your right to read and your freedom of expression

  • death penalty and prison reform
